Description: | 1,2-Distearin (CAS# 51063-97-9) is used in the preparation of lipophilic peptides for gene delivery. It is also a derivative of Glyceryl Distearate (G601525) which is used in the preparation of liposomes for drug delivery of topically delivered drugs. |
